Verse Comparison: Judges 19:12

<< Judges 19:11   Judges 19:13 >>

American Standard Version
And his master said unto him, We will not turn aside into the city of a foreigner, that is not of the children of Israel; but we will pass over to Gibeah.

Amplified® Bible
His master said to him, We will not turn aside into the city of foreigners where there are no Israelites. We will go on to Gibeah.

Contemporary English Version
"No," the Levite answered. "They aren't Israelites, and I refuse to spend the night there. We'll stop for the night at Gibeah,

Darby English Version
And his master said to him, "We will not turn aside into the city of foreigners, who do not belong to the people of Israel; but we will pass on to Gib'e-ah."

Good News Bible
But his master said, "We're not going to stop in a city where the people are not Israelites. We'll pass on by and go a little farther and spend the night at Gibeah or Ramah."

King James Version
And his master said unto him, We will not turn aside hither into the city of a stranger, that is not of the children of Israel; we will pass over to Gibeah.

New American Standard Bible
However, his master said to him, "We will not turn aside into the city of foreigners who are not of the sons of Israel; but we will go on as far as Gibeah."

New International Version
His master replied, "No. We won't go into an alien city, whose people are not Israelites. We will go on to Gibeah."

New King James Version
But his master said to him, “We will not turn aside here into a city of foreigners, who are not of the children of Israel; we will go on to Gibeah.”

N.A.S.B. in E-Prime
However, his master said to him, "We will not turn aside into the city of foreigners who do not belong to Israel; but we will go on as far as Gibeah."

Revised Standard Version
And his master said to him, "We will not turn aside into the city of foreigners, who do not belong to the people of Israel; but we will pass on to Gib'e-ah."

Young's Literal Translation
And his lord saith unto him, `Let us not turn aside unto the city of a stranger, that is not of the sons of Israel, thither, but we have passed over unto Gibeah.'
